#69f453 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#69f453 is composed of 41.2% red, 95.7%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57% cyan, 0% magenta, 66%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 111.8 degrees, a saturation of 88% and a lightness of 64.1%. #69f453 color hex could be obtained by blending #d2ffa6 with #00e900.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

#69f453 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#69f453 has RGB values of R:105, G:244, B:83 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0, Y:0.66,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 6943827.
